Runbook: Giveleaf Receipt Mailer — Stuck Queue

Symptom: donors not receiving receipts within 15 minutes. Check the mailer worker pool first; restart only drained workers. Do not replay the queue twice — duplicate receipts trigger refund inquiries. Confirm template version matches the active campaign. Before escalating, note which build is live; the current deployment token is shown below.

session token of kajop-yahog = htk9_f2a6c0eaf

Leadership Review Briefing — Q3 Budget Request, Talverin Sales Tools

Sales leads: the 180k request covers the Talverin quoting tool rollout, regional training, and data migration from the old Pinefield system. Expected payback is fourteen months based on current win-rate assumptions. Leadership will decide at Thursday's review; no new headcount is included. Raise objections with Priya Hallow beforehand. Supporting detail follows in the confidential note below.

management briefing: Headcount on the Belix team goes from 60 to 93 by the end of November. Gross margin on Belix came in at 23 percent against a plan of 47 percent.

Leadership Review Briefing — Gross Margins

Welcome aboard! Quick picture before Thursday: margins on the Orvane suite dipped to 41% after the Pellmont supplier switch. Freight costs ate most of it. Tasha's team thinks we claw back two points by spring. The confidential note below covers the plan we haven't shared widely yet.

management briefing: The pricing group signed off on a budget of $95.8 million for Project Eliael.

Escalation: If the Marginalia catalogue import stalls past 45 minutes or the record-count delta exceeds 2%, pause the pipeline and do not retry, as partial ingests corrupt shelf indexes. Capture the importer log bundle and the failing batch ID, then notify the Catalogue Platform rotation immediately using the address below.

pager mailbox: briael.holix@zemvarworks.corp